1. Increased Focus on Personalization
Personalization has become a crucial element in customer acquisition. In 2026, businesses will leverage advanced data analytics and artificial intelligence (AI) to create highly personalized marketing campaigns. By understanding individual consumer preferences, companies can tailor their messaging, offers, and experiences to resonate with potential customers.
- Utilizing AI-driven tools for data analysis.
- Segmenting audiences based on behavior and preferences.
- Creating customized content that speaks directly to consumers' needs.

3. Rise of Voice Search and Conversational Marketing
As voice-activated devices become more prevalent, optimizing for voice search will be critical for customer acquisition. By 2026, businesses will need to adapt their SEO strategies to accommodate voice queries. Additionally, conversational marketing through chatbots and messaging apps will enhance customer engagement and streamline the acquisition process.
- Optimizing content for natural language queries.
- Implementing chatbots for 24/7 customer interaction.
- Utilizing messaging platforms for personalized communication.
4. Integration of Augmented Reality (AR) and Virtual Reality (VR)
AR and VR technologies are poised to revolutionize customer acquisition by offering immersive experiences. In 2026, businesses that integrate these technologies will provide consumers with unique opportunities to interact with products before making a purchase. This level of engagement can significantly influence buying decisions.
- Creating virtual try-on experiences for fashion and beauty brands.
- Utilizing AR for interactive product demonstrations.
- Enhancing real estate listings with virtual property tours.
